Course Content

• Understanding the Neurobiology of ADHD and Self-Regulation
• Evidence-Based Interventions for Improving Self-Regulation in ADHD
•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) Techniques for ADHD Self-Management
• Mindfulness and Meditation for ADHD Students: Cultivating Self-Awareness
• Executive Functioning Skills Training: Goal Setting and Planning for Success
• Promoting Self-Regulation in the Classroom: Strategies for Educators
• Assessing Self-Regulation Skills in ADHD Students: Tools and Techniques
• Developing Personalized Self-Regulation Plans for ADHD Students
• Parent and Family Involvement in Supporting Self-Regulation in ADHD
• Technology and Self-Regulation: Utilizing Apps and Digital Tools for ADHD

Why this course?

Age Group Percentage with ADHD
5-15 2.8%
16-24 1.2%

A Postgraduate Certificate in Promoting Self-Regulation in ADHD Students holds significant value in today’s market. ADHD affects a substantial portion of the UK population; studies estimate approximately 2.8% of children aged 5-15 have ADHD, highlighting the considerable demand for professionals skilled in supporting these students. The prevalence continues into adulthood, although at a lower rate (around 1.2% for 16-24 year olds), underscoring the long-term need for effective interventions.
